Java 中应用程序和小程序的区别是什么?


Java 程序可以分为两种类型,一种是应用程序,另一种是小程序。

应用程序

  • 应用程序是一个独立的 Java 程序,它在客户端或服务器端虚拟机的支持下运行。
  • Java 应用程序旨在执行特定的功能,以便在任何兼容 Java 的虚拟机上运行,而不管计算机架构如何。
  • 应用程序要么为用户执行,要么为其他应用程序程序执行。
  • Java 应用程序的示例包括数据库程序、开发工具、文字处理程序、文本和图像编辑程序、电子表格、Web 浏览器等。

示例

public class Demo {
   public static void main(String args[]) {
      System.out.println(“Welcome to TutorialsPoint”);
   }
}

输出

Welcome to TutorialsPoint

小程序

  • 小程序专门设计用于使用外部 API 在 HTML 网页文档中执行。
  • 它们基本上是小程序,更像是应用程序的 Web 版本,需要 Java 插件才能在客户端浏览器上运行。
  • 小程序在客户端运行,通常用于互联网计算。
  • 当我们在支持 Java 的 Web 浏览器中看到包含小程序的 HTML 页面时,小程序代码将传输到系统,最终由浏览器上的支持 Java 的虚拟机运行。

示例

import java.awt.*;
import java.applet.*;
public class AppletDemo extends Applet{
   public void paint(Graphics g) {
      g.drawString("Welcome to TutorialsPoint", 50, 50);
   }
}
/* <applet code="AppletDemo.class" width="300" height="300">
   <applet>*/

更新时间: 2020 年 2 月 6 日

1K+ 次查看

开启你的 职业生涯

通过完成课程获得认证

开始学习
广告

© . All rights reserved.